Gaza – the United Nations condemns the killing of 6 Palestinian journalists

The office said on X: “Israel should respect and protect all civilians, including journalists. At least 242 Palestinian journalists have been killed in Gaza since October 7, 2023.”

The United Nations Office for Human Rights called for allowing all journalists to enter Gaza immediately, safely and without obstacle.

“Facade Voices”

Philip Lazarini, Commissioner -General of the United Nations Relief and Works Agency for Palestine Refugees (UNRWA) said that “The Israeli army continues to silence the votes reported in Gaza.”

Lazarini, in a post on X, expressed his dismay from the killing of a number of journalists in Gaza City. He said that more than two hundred Palestinian journalists have been killed, since the beginning of the war, “with complete impunity.”

Lazarini added that Israel also prohibits international journalists in Gaza to cover events independently since the war erupted nearly two years ago.

He said: “Journalists must be protected, and the international media must enter Gaza to support the heroic work of their Palestinian colleagues. This is the only way to confront misinformation and prevent doubts about the size of the atrocities committed in Gaza.”
